Penrith Valley Heritage Drive

Take a drive through the historic Penrith Valley and walk in the footsteps of our pioneering settlers. The Penrith Valley Heritage Drive covers both urban and rural areas and includes heritage sites from St Marys, Penrith, Castlereagh, Emu Plains and Mulgoa.

Built in 1883 the Emu Plains Railway Station is a substantial three story building constructed of bricks and sandstone. Emu Plains Station was known as the gateway to the Blue Mountains and played a central role in the expansion of the Nepean area.

This building replaced a smaller station that was completed in 1868 located west of Old Bathurst Road.
